Vulnerability in Nocobase
CVE-2026-34156
NocoBase is an AI-powered no-code/low-code platform for building business applications and enterprise solutions. Prior to version 2.0.28, NocoBase's Workflow Script Node executes user-supplied JavaScript inside a Node.js vm sandbox with a…
EPSS: 0.295 (96.7th percentile) — read the EPSS interpretation.
CVSS v3 metric
CVSS v3 base score 10.0 (Critical). Vector: CVSS:3.1/AV:N/AC:L/PR:L/UI:N/S:C/C:H/I:H/A:H.
Affected products
- Nocobase — versions < 2.0.28

Frequently asked questions
- What is CVE-2026-34156?
- CVE-2026-34156 is a critical-severity vulnerability in Nocobase, classified under Improper Control of Dynamically-Managed Code Resources. CVSS score: 10.0/10. Published 2026-03-31.
- How severe is CVE-2026-34156?
- Critical severity. CVSS v3 base score is 10.0 out of 10.
- Is CVE-2026-34156 known to be exploited?
- 3 public proof-of-concept repositories are indexed. Not currently listed in the CISA KEV catalog.
